1. Understanding Semaglutide

Semaglutide is a type of medication known as a glucagon-like peptide-1 receptor agonist (GLP-1 RA). It works by mimicking the effects of a hormone called glucagon-like peptide-1, which is naturally produced in the body. By activating GLP-1 receptors, semaglutide helps regulate blood sugar levels, reduces appetite, and promotes weight loss. This medication is typically prescribed to individuals with type 2 diabetes who have not achieved adequate glycemic control with other treatments.

2. The Link Between Semaglutide and Sleep Quality

Several studies have explored the relationship between semaglutide and sleep quality. One study published in the journal Diabetes Care found that individuals who took semaglutide experienced improvements in both sleep duration and sleep efficiency. Sleep duration refers to the total amount of sleep obtained, while sleep efficiency measures the quality of sleep by assessing the percentage of time spent asleep while in bed. These improvements in sleep quality may be attributed to the weight loss associated with semaglutide use, as excess weight can contribute to sleep disorders such as sleep apnea.

5. Other Benefits of Semaglutide

Beyond its impact on sleep and energy levels, semaglutide offers several other benefits for individuals with diabetes. It has been shown to lower HbA1c levels, a measure of average blood sugar control over time. Semaglutide also reduces the risk of cardiovascular events, such as heart attacks and strokes, in individuals with diabetes who have underlying cardiovascular conditions. Furthermore, this medication can aid in weight loss and improve insulin sensitivity.

6. Considerations and Side Effects

While semaglutide can be an effective medication for many individuals with diabetes, it is important to be aware of potential side effects. Common side effects include nausea, vomiting, and diarrhea, particularly when starting the medication. These side effects often improve over time as the body adjusts to the medication. However, it is crucial to consult with your healthcare provider if you experience persistent or severe side effects. They can guide you on how to manage or alleviate these symptoms.
